Output 83820df20b805f73c7e5e4e8966efef592465adb0271549bd1351140e0f8d769:1

value
683171318
script pubkey
OP_0 OP_PUSHBYTES_20 2616e1269a58d47b1718b67fe57c84db46bf8963
address
bc1qyctwzf56tr28k9cckel72lyymdrtlztrw9xv84
transaction
83820df20b805f73c7e5e4e8966efef592465adb0271549bd1351140e0f8d769
confirmations
303128
spent
true